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en el código postal 32226
Cuánto cuestan los alquileres más amplios de tres y cuatro dormitorios en 32226?
Para quienes buscan una vivienda más grande, los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en 32226 oscilan entre $599 hasta $7,922, mientras que las casas con tres dormitorios,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ler oscilan entre $599 hasta $4,664. Los alquileres de viviendas unifamiliares de cuatro dormitorios también están disponibles a partir de $837 y los apartamentos de cuatro dormitorios comienzan en $837.
